Precious Pepala unveils darkly seductive breakup anthem ‘Love Bombs’
Taken from her forthcoming EP ‘Rosey’, ‘Love Bombs’ is as intense as it is addictive.
Armed with her silky vocals, sharp penmanship and boundary-pushing approach to alt-pop, Sheffield’s Precious Pepala has gathered a cult following in recent years, and her latest single Love Bombs only reaffirms why.
A darkly seductive alternative anthem, the track confronts the manipulative concept of love bombing through regimented rhythms, cinematic strings and cutting yet relatable lyricism. Not only is “Throwing up a white flag cause you’re such a red one” such an iconic line — one that belongs in every girl’s arsenal — but the chorus carries a chant-like quality that demands to be shouted by an army of vengeful alt-pop fans.
Irresistibly edgy and instantly captivating, Pepala’s inherent musicality ensures that her emotive vocals never once lose control despite the track’s relentless momentum. Leaning fully into Love Bombs’ raw live energy, Pepala commands its roaring rock sensibilities as the tempo accelerates towards its explosive finale.
Crashing through ceilings of confidence, Pepala demonstrates a crystal-clear vision for her sound and project on Love Bombs. Much like love bombing itself, the track is intense, addictive and over before you’ve even had time to blink twice. So, be wary of dismissing her as just another voice in pop. Pepala is a hit-maker on the rise.
Love Bombs is out now and is taken from her forthcoming EP Rosey, which will be released later this year.
